Originally founded in a suburban garage in 1993, iiNet has since expanded with a keen focus on broadband services.

Aussie Broadband was founded in 2008 following an amalgamation of Wideband Networks and Westvic Broadband.

Vodafone Australia Limited is owned by Vodafone Group plc which has presence in several other continents including Africa and Europe.

Dodo Services Limited is an Australian Internet service and mobile telephony provider with head offices in Melbourne. 

Mobile131336
Websitewww.dodo.com

Further sources indicate that Dodo is a fully owned subsidiary of the Vocus Group.
